What takes place if you acquire a residence that has unpermitted work?

Risks of unpermitted job when acquiring a home. What occurs if an examiner locates unpermitted work? If you acquire one, you might require to get the necessary authorizations, pay fines, and even knock down unapproved job. Meanwhile, home insurance providers may refuse to cover the home, and lenders might decline to fund it.
